[Libreoffice-commits] core.git: Branch 'feature/priorities' - basctl/source

Tobias Madl tobias.madl.dev at gmail.com
Fri Nov 21 13:47:55 PST 2014


 basctl/source/dlged/dlged.cxx |   12 ------------
 basctl/source/inc/dlged.hxx   |    2 --
 2 files changed, 14 deletions(-)

New commits:
commit dbe53133817ee00743216e9f0532f8d63e6f16eb
Author: Tobias Madl <tobias.madl.dev at gmail.com>
Date:   Fri Nov 21 21:16:47 2014 +0000

    timers: Timer never started, remove it completely.
    
    Change-Id: I119529498f4bea014e5e0d3d81c39203080ff1c4

diff --git a/basctl/source/dlged/dlged.cxx b/basctl/source/dlged/dlged.cxx
index e1b40a1..d8c4be4 100644
--- a/basctl/source/dlged/dlged.cxx
+++ b/basctl/source/dlged/dlged.cxx
@@ -219,9 +219,6 @@ DlgEditor::DlgEditor (
     m_ClipboardDataFlavorsResource[1].HumanPresentableName = "Dialog 8.0" ;
     m_ClipboardDataFlavorsResource[1].DataType =             ::getCppuType( (const Sequence< sal_Int8 >*) 0 );
 
-    aPaintIdle.SetPriority( VCL_IDLE_PRIORITY_HIGH );
-    aPaintIdle.SetIdleHdl( LINK( this, DlgEditor, PaintTimeout ) );
-
     aMarkIdle.SetPriority(VCL_IDLE_PRIORITY_LOW);
     aMarkIdle.SetIdleHdl( LINK( this, DlgEditor, MarkTimeout ) );
 
@@ -249,7 +246,6 @@ DlgEditor::DlgEditor (
 
 DlgEditor::~DlgEditor()
 {
-    aPaintIdle.Stop();
     aMarkIdle.Stop();
 
     ::comphelper::disposeComponent( m_xControlContainer );
@@ -478,12 +474,6 @@ bool DlgEditor::KeyInput( const KeyEvent& rKEvt )
 void DlgEditor::Paint( const Rectangle& rRect )
 {
     aPaintRect = rRect;
-    PaintTimeout( &aPaintIdle );
-}
-
-
-IMPL_LINK_NOARG(DlgEditor, PaintTimeout)
-{
     mnPaintGuard++;
 
     Size aMacSize;
@@ -580,8 +570,6 @@ IMPL_LINK_NOARG(DlgEditor, PaintTimeout)
     }
 
     mnPaintGuard--;
-
-    return 0;
 }
 
 
diff --git a/basctl/source/inc/dlged.hxx b/basctl/source/inc/dlged.hxx
index 794f3f7..cd722fe 100644
--- a/basctl/source/inc/dlged.hxx
+++ b/basctl/source/inc/dlged.hxx
@@ -100,7 +100,6 @@ public:
     };
 
 private:
-    DECL_LINK(PaintTimeout, void *);
     DECL_LINK(MarkTimeout, void *);
 
     void Print( Printer* pPrinter, const OUString& rTitle );
@@ -128,7 +127,6 @@ private:
     bool                bGridVisible;
     bool                bGridSnap;
     bool                bCreateOK;
-    Idle                aPaintIdle;
     Rectangle           aPaintRect;
     bool                bDialogModelChanged;
     Idle                aMarkIdle;


More information about the Libreoffice-commits mailing list